One of the key properties of nylon PA6 is its high tensile strength, which makes it an ideal material for applications that require durability and resistance to wear and tear Nylon PA6 also has a high melting point, which allows it to withstand high temperatures without losing its mechanical properties This makes it suitable for use in a wide range of industrial applications, including automotive components, electrical insulators, and structural components.
Another advantage of nylon PA6 is its excellent chemical resistance It is resistant to oils, greases, solvents, and alkalis, making it well-suited for use in harsh environments where other materials may degrade or corrode Nylon PA6 is also resistant to moisture absorption, which helps to maintain its mechanical properties even in humid conditions.

In addition to fibers, nylon PA6 is also used in the production of plastic components and moldings Its high stiffness and strength make it suitable for use in applications that require structural stability and impact resistance Nylon PA6 is also easy to mold and shape, making it ideal for producing complex parts and components with tight tolerances.
One of the key advantages of nylon PA6 is its versatility It can be easily modified to suit specific application requirements by adding fillers, reinforcements, or additives For example, the addition of glass fibers can enhance the strength and stiffness of nylon PA6, making it suitable for use in high-load applications such as automotive components and industrial machinery.
